Make every drive part of the adventure

With car rental in Crete, getting from one destination to another becomes part of the experience instead of simply a way to get around. You can take the scenic route that may even lead to places that many visitors skip, and spend as much time as you like wherever you stop.

One of the island’s most beautiful drives takes you through eastern Crete, from Agios Nikolaos to Sitia. Along the way, you’ll enjoy coastal views and discover a quieter side of the island that’s perfect for a relaxed road trip.

Once you reach Sitia, take some time to explore this charming fishing town before continuing to Kato Zakros. There, you’ll find a peaceful pebble beach and the remains of a Minoan palace. There’s also a scenic gorge that’s well worth exploring.

And while you’re still in eastern Crete, you can also visit Vai Beach to see one of the island’s most remarkable landscapes with a palm forest.

Chase sunsets anywhere

Choosing a car rental in Crete also gives you the freedom to catch the sunset wherever you happen to be. If you spot an amazing viewpoint along the drive, you can simply pull over and enjoy it for a while.

When you’re heading towards Chania, plan to arrive in the evening and watch the sunset over the Venetian harbour. The area around the Maritime Museum, just behind the Venetian fortress, offers beautiful views and is a wonderful place to end a day of exploring.

Get to know a quieter side of Crete

By driving to Georgioupolis, you can discover a less crowded side of the island and one of the prettiest towns on Crete’s northern coast. Saint Agios Nikolaos Church is also there, sitting just offshore and easy to reach by walking along a narrow path lined with large rocks.

You’ll also appreciate driving there, since you will pass peaceful stretches of coastline and quieter parts of Crete that many visitors never get to see.
